FINANCE REVIEW — Divestiture of Orlento Fittings Unit

Branch managers: the sale of the Orlento fittings unit to Karsten Holdings closed last quarter. Proceeds came in slightly above book value. Transition services end in six months. Stranded costs at the Wexbridge site remain under review; expect reallocation guidance shortly. No headcount action at branch level yet. Strategic implications for remaining units are covered in the confidential note below.

management briefing: The renewal with Ulaathix Group closes at $2 million a year, 15 percent below the last contract. Project Oliwyn slips by two quarters because of the audit delay.

☐ Before rotating the Tocksweep scheduler keys, confirm the cron drift investigation is closed: support should verify that no jobs on the Hallin cluster are still firing more than 90 seconds late, and that the clock-sync fix has been deployed to every worker. Attach the final drift report to the ceremony record. When both checks pass, unseal the rotation workstation using the recovery passphrase noted immediately below this item.

recovery phrase for kagep-kadug: praox-wenael

Meeting notes — Gallery Labels (excerpt)

- Etched labels for the Tidemark Gallery approved; 46 pieces, foam-packed by Lintell Signworks.
- Dispatch Thursday morning; museum registrar receives at the loading dock only.
- No substitutions on the run; single courier, direct route.
- The confidential hand-over instruction for the courier is set out on the line below.

drop instructions, bajep-hafog: the ulaath quenwyn courier leaves the julwyn quenok aldion ledger at gate 6968 under passcode 377573